What they do

Their core work

ICE is a UK-based technology SME that builds digital platforms and integration layers for manufacturing, agri-food, and health sectors. They specialize in connecting disparate systems — factory platforms, IoT sensor networks, data marketplaces — so that enterprises and supply chains can operate as unified ecosystems. Their core work involves designing open architectures, marketplace frameworks, and data interoperability solutions that allow multiple organizations to share resources, models, and services securely. They bridge the gap between cloud/edge computing infrastructure and sector-specific business applications.

Evolution & trajectory

How they've shifted over time

Early focus
Cloud manufacturing platforms
Recent focus
Cross-sector data marketplaces and AI

ICE started in 2015-2017 focused on cloud-based manufacturing systems and supply chain coordination (CREMA, DIGICOR, vf-OS), with early keywords around elasticity, fog computing, and smart mobility. From 2019 onward, they shifted decisively toward data standards, privacy, marketplace design, and cross-sector platform integration — particularly in agri-food (DEMETER) and health (PHArA-ON, iHELP). The evolution shows a company that moved from building individual manufacturing platforms to becoming a horizontal integrator across multiple sectors, with growing emphasis on data governance and AI-driven services.

ICE is moving toward AI-powered marketplace and interoperability services that apply their manufacturing platform expertise to health, agriculture, and other data-intensive sectors.

Collaboration profile

How they like to work

Role: active_partnerReach: European36 countries collaborated

ICE operates almost exclusively as a consortium partner (13 of 15 projects), contributing technical integration and platform expertise rather than leading overall project direction. With 309 unique partners across 36 countries, they are a well-connected hub — the kind of organization that knows many players across sectors and can bring together complementary expertise. Their single coordinator role (vf-OS) was their largest-funded project, suggesting they can lead when the topic aligns closely with their core platform work.

ICE has collaborated with 309 unique partners across 36 countries, making them one of the more broadly networked UK SMEs in H2020. Their reach spans all major EU research nations with no obvious geographic concentration beyond a pan-European spread.

Notable projects

Highlights from their portfolio

  • vf-OS
    ICE's only coordinator role and highest-funded project (EUR 1.28M) — a virtual factory operating system that represents their core platform-building identity.
  • DEMETER
    Marks ICE's expansion into agri-food with IoT, data interoperability, and smart farming — a significant sector diversification from their manufacturing roots.
  • ZDMP
    Second-largest funding (EUR 1.17M) in a flagship zero-defect manufacturing platform project, confirming their status as a go-to integration partner for Industry 4.0.
